Products: Cleaning compounds
Malmo, Skåne County
Krako, Southern Finland
Riihimaki, Southern Finland
Lahti, Southern Finland
Helsinki, Southern Finland
Legal name: Oy CC-Company Teknokemia Ltd
Klaukkala, Southern Finland
Legal name: Oy Farnell (Finland) Ab
Vantaa, Southern Finland
Legal name: Oy Nch Suomi Ab
Filter